配置使用CM5安装CDH5.x的yum源


                           配置使用 CM5 安装 CDH5 yum
  1. 下载必要的软件包:

1、下载需要的CM5版本:

http://archive.cloudera.com/cm5/redhat/6/x86_64/cm/

 

http://archive.cloudera.com/cm5/redhat/6/x86_64/cm/RPM-GPG-KEY-cloudera

http://archive.cloudera.com/cm5/redhat/6/x86_64/cm/cloudera-manager.repo

2、使用“packages”方式安装的话,下载CDH5版本:

http://archive.cloudera.com/cdh5/redhat/6/x86_64/cdh/

 

http://archive.cloudera.com/cdh5/redhat/6/x86_64/cdh/RPM-GPG-KEY-cloudera

http://archive.cloudera.com/cdh5/redhat/6/x86_64/cdh/cloudera-cdh5.repo

 

若使用“parcels”方式安装,找到对应的版本,下载整个版本号文件夹下所有文件:(整个包大于7GB,文件太大,如果网络不好,建议不使用这种方式安装)

http://archive.cloudera.com/cdh5/parcels/

 

3、下载cloudera-managerinstaller:(找到对应的版本下载)

http://archive.cloudera.com/cm5/installer/

 

命令:wget –c -r –np -k -L –p &netpath

 

  1. 下载完毕,清理不必要的软件包SRPMS,以及一些index*的文件:保留RPMS目录下的软件包:./cdh5/5.4.8/RPMS./cm5/5.4.8/RPMS

  1. linux服务器配置http方式访问的yum源:

A、将cdh以及cm的软件包存放在http根目录:cm_cdh5_yum

[cloudera@elephant html]$ sudomkdir cm_cdh5_yum

[cloudera@elephant html]$ pwd

/var/www/html

B、拷贝包到服务器的/var/www/html/cm_cdh5_yum

[cloudera@elephant cm_cdh5_yum]$ ls

cdh5  cm5

[cloudera@elephant cm_cdh5_yum]$ pwd

/var/www/html/cm_cdh5_yum

$sudo chown -R  cloudera:cloudera  cm_cdh5_yum

CDH包:

[cloudera@elephant 5.4.8]$ ls

RPMS

[cloudera@elephant 5.4.8]$ pwd

/var/www/html/cm_cdh5_yum/cdh5/5.4.8

[cloudera@elephant cdh5]$ ls

5.4.8

[cloudera@elephant cdh5]$ sudo createrepo ./5.4.8/

118/118 - RPMS/noarch/hive-server-1.1.0+cdh5.4.8+275-1.cdh5.4.8.p0.5.el6.noarch.

Saving Primary metadata

Saving file lists metadata

Saving other metadata

[cloudera@elephant cdh5]$ ls

5.4.8

[cloudera@elephant cdh5]$ cd 5.4.8/

[cloudera@elephant 5.4.8]$ ls

repodata  RPMS

CM包:

[cloudera@elephant cm_cdh5_yum]$ ls

cdh5  cm5

[cloudera@elephant cm_cdh5_yum]$ cd cm5/

[cloudera@elephant cm5]$ ls

5.4.8

[cloudera@elephant cm5]$ pwd

/var/www/html/cm_cdh5_yum/cm5

[cloudera@elephant cm5]$ sudocreaterepo ./5.4.8/

7/7 - RPMS/x86_64/cloudera-manager-daemons-5.4.8-1.cm548.p0.7.el6.x86_64.rpm   

Saving Primary metadata

Saving file lists metadata

Saving other metadata

[cloudera@elephant cm5]$ ls

5.4.8

[cloudera@elephant cm5]$ cd 5.4.8/

[cloudera@elephant 5.4.8]$ ls

cloudera-manager-installer.bin repodata RPM-GPG-KEY-cloudera  RPMS

C[cloudera@elephant html]$ sudo service httpd restart

效果:

    将cloudera-manager.repo文件进行编辑,(清空/etc/yum.repos.d目录)放到需要安装的服务器目录/etc/yum.repos.d/下: 

vi ./cloudera-manager.repo

[cloudera-manager]

name = Cloudera Manager,Version 5.4.8

baseurl = http://192.168.123.1/cm_cdh5_yum/cm5/5.4.8/

gpgkey = http://192.168.123.1/cm_cdh5_yum/cm5/5.4.8/RPM-GPG-KEY-cloudera

gpgcheck = 1

 

所有受管节点都要配置这个repo文件;选择“数据包”方式进行安装cdh5,自定义cdh5cm5http访问路径即可。然后就可以安装cloudera-manager-installer.bin了。

 

 

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
. ├── CDH-6.3.2-1.cdh6.3.2.p0.1605554-el7.parcel ├── CDH-6.3.2-1.cdh6.3.2.p0.1605554-el7.parcel.sha1 ├── CDH-6.3.2-1.cdh6.3.2.p0.1605554-el7.parcel.sha256 ├── GPLEXTRAS-parcels │   ├── GPLEXTRAS-6.3.2-1.gplextras6.3.2.p0.1605554-el7.parcel │   ├── GPLEXTRAS-6.3.2-1.gplextras6.3.2.p0.1605554-el7.parcel.sha1 │   ├── GPLEXTRAS-6.3.2-1.gplextras6.3.2.p0.1605554-el7.parcel.sha256 │   └── manifest.json ├── allkeys.asc ├── cm6.3.1 │   ├── RPM-GPG-KEY-cloudera │   ├── RPMS │   │   ├── noarch │   │   └── x86_64 │   │   ├── cloudera-manager-agent-6.3.1-1466458.el7.x86_64.rpm │   │   ├── cloudera-manager-daemons-6.3.1-1466458.el7.x86_64.rpm │   │   ├── cloudera-manager-server-6.3.1-1466458.el7.x86_64.rpm │   │   ├── cloudera-manager-server-db-2-6.3.1-1466458.el7.x86_64.rpm │   │   ├── enterprise-debuginfo-6.3.1-1466458.el7.x86_64.rpm │   │   └── oracle-j2sdk1.8-1.8.0+update181-1.x86_64.rpm │   ├── SRPMS │   └── repodata │   ├── 3662f97de72fd44c017bb0e25cee3bc9398108c8efb745def12130a69df2ecb2-filelists.sqlite.bz2 │   ├── 43f3725f730ee7522712039982aa4befadae4db968c8d780c8eb15ae9872cd4d-primary.xml.gz │   ├── 49e4d60647407a36819f1d8ed901258a13361749b742e3be9065025ad31feb8e-filelists.xml.gz │   ├── 8afda99b921fd1538dd06355952719652654fc06b6cd14515437bda28376c03d-other.sqlite.bz2 │   ├── b9300879675bdbc300436c1131a910a535b8b5a5dc6f38e956d51769b6771a96-primary.sqlite.bz2 │   ├── e28836e19e07f71480c4dad0f7a87a804dc93970ec5277ad95614e8ffcff0d58-other.xml.gz │   ├── repomd.xml │   ├── repomd.xml.asc │   └── repomd.xml.key └── manifest.json
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值